There are several websites where you can find free eBooks across various genres. Here are some of the best options:
1. **Project Gutenberg**: A massive online library offering over 60,000 free eBooks, mostly classic literature that is in the public domain.
2. **Open Library**: Part of the Internet Archive, Open Library has a large collection of free eBooks that can be borrowed or downloaded in multiple formats.
3. **ManyBooks**: Offers a wide selection of free eBooks, primarily from the public domain but also featuring self-published works. The site has a user-friendly interface for browsing.
4. **LibriVox**: While primarily an audiobook site, LibriVox offers free recordings of public domain texts, making it a great resource for both eBooks and audiobooks.
5. **Smashwords**: A platform for indie authors to publish their books, Smashwords provides a selection of free eBooks across different genres.
6. **Google Books**: Besides paid content, Google Books also offers a selection of free eBooks, particularly classics and out-of-print titles.
7. **BookBub**: While primarily known for its book recommendation service, BookBub often lists free and discounted eBooks and deals from various retailers.
8. **Internet Archive**: Beyond just books, the Internet Archive offers access to millions of free books, movies, music, and more. Their collection includes scanned old books and contemporary works.
9. **DigiLibraries**: Provides a selection of free eBooks in various formats. This site features both classic and contemporary works.
10. **BookRix**: A platform for self-published authors where many offer their works for free. You can find a variety of genres here.
Make sure to check the copyright status of each book before downloading to ensure that you're accessing them legally. Enjoy your reading!
